Featured dishes

View full menu
Original Abv 6.8
This is the cider that started it all. It is our gold-medal winning, medium-sweet, crisp, clean cider.
Dusty Abv 6.8
Dusty has half the sweetness of original. It has a clean, crisp start with a drier finish that many people associate with a dry white wine.
Valley Raspberry Abv 6.2
This cider is made with raspberries picked on our farm and the nose is reminiscent of a basket of freshly picked berries. It sits ricely on the tongue with just the right amount of acid to round out its sweet notes.
Blackberry Abv 6.2
This cider is made with blackberries picked on our farm. It has a more neutral nose followed by a full-bodied depth of flavor with a slight tannic finish.
Hop'n Abv 6.8
This is our dusty base cider which is cold-fermented with simcoe hops. This gives it a wonderful floral, tropical fruit, and pine sap nose followed with a clean, crisp finish.

Would be 5 stars for food, drinks, atmosphere, but can only leave 2 stars due to getting bit by the dog on property. Would gladly return if dog is no longer allowed to roam or kept to one section. On this last Friday, we went to Cockrell to meet some friends for a cider. Cockrell allows children under 18 months to come in. So we brought our 6 month old with us. We had drinks and ordered pizza from the food truck. All of the food, beverages, and atmosphere were really great, until the black lab on the property came over to our table. Earlier in the evening, we were petting the dog and our friends (who had been before) said he was very friendly. Later on, my 6month old was in his car seat on the grass between my husband and I, the dog wandered up to our table. My friend called the dog over by her, so the dog would not bother the baby. I opened my pizza box to eat a slice, and the dog bit my hand. He was going for the pizza slice but instead got my hand. It was very unexpected and quite painful. Even our friends were shocked, as we were not attempting to feed the dog nor taunting it. I was just trying to eat my pizza slice. Luckily it did not break skin, however it left large indent on pointer finger (leaving the finger/hand sore) and bruising along my middle, ring, and pinky fingers. After we had left, I called the owner to let him know and he said that he will “take the this into consideration very seriously.” But a word to the wise, keep your distance from the dog if you plan on eating while at Cockrell.

This might be the best place to spend a summer afternoon. When we were there, it was early spring, but the weather suddenly warmed up to t-shirt weather, and we were playing fetch with the dog on the lawn, relaxing in the lounge chairs, drinking some blackberry cider (of course) and listening to the chickens. The tasting room is small with plenty of seating on the deck outside it, and the bottles they sell are some of the best cider Cockrell makes. On the weekdays they're open, the place gets packed fast after work hours, and parking can be a challenge so get there early to make sure you get a parking space and a table. It's no longer the secret it once was.

So happy I found this gem! Wanted to take my good friend to a cider place & it did not disappoint at all. Tried a blackberry and blueberry cider. Both were delicious. Venue has different food trucks on different days. They also have wine and beer. We decided to buy the glasses because we can bring them back and reuse them! They are all about recycling & we love that. The atmosphere is also very inviting. Saw people grabbing games to play at the table too. Looks like they had a nice selection. We will definitely be back!
